Three-view-concept for modeling process or manufacturing plants with AutomationML

Abstract: AutomationML (Automation Markup Language) is an XML based data format for the exchange of plant engineering information. Its mission is to interconnect engineering tools of different disciplines, e.g. process, mechanical or control engineering. AutomationML enables the vendor independent storage of interlinked engineering data that is usually distributed into different engineering tools. This enables a wide range of future tool functionality not available and not possible today. For this, AutomationML defines … Show more
